Correlates the analysis of invasive and noninvasive tests to recognize need for additional intervention and reports pertinent findings to Physician.
Performs hemodynamic and control room duties maintaining a working knowledge of equipment.
Prepares the Cardiac Cath Lab for procedures according to standard operating procedures, i.e., proper supplies, equipment set-up, etc.
Prepares, assists and completes tasks during Cardiovascular procedures as directed and supervised by the Physician.
Practices radiation safety in order to protect both staff members and the patient.
Performs and monitors patient's stress tests.
